If you’re in a pinch and need to use a screwdriver, there are a few household items that can work in a pinch. For a flathead screwdriver, you need something thin and flat yet sturdy enough to turn the screw. Examples include a butter knife, a credit card, a metal nail file or tweezers. For a Phillips head screwdriver, you may be able to use a pocketknife as a makeshift screwdriver.

Do I need a regular drill if I have an impact driver?

It’s important to have the right tool for the job, and that’s especially true when it comes to drilling and driving. Having both a drill and an impact driver gives you the best of both worlds, and you can use the drill for pilot holes and the impact driver to sink fasteners. This is much more efficient than having to switch bits for each fastener.

What can I use if I don’t have a Phillips screwdriver?

If you’re in a bind and can’t find your Phillips head screwdriver, a flat head screwdriver can be used as a substitute. Insert the flat head into the longer groove of the screw and turn counterclockwise to unscrew.
